1

以前に追加したコンテンツ タイプをアンインストールしましたが、その後も警告が表示されます。

2010-01-06 22:43:50 WARNING OFS.Uninstalled Could not import class 'myclass

' モジュール 'ns.archetype_name.content.content_type_name' から

明らかな問題は発生していませんが、適切にアンインストールしたと思っていたので気になります。痕跡を残した場所が見つかりません。サーバーを再起動し、ビルドアウトを再実行し、そのメッセージを取り除こうと考えられる他のすべてのことを試みましたが、役に立ちませんでした。

この警告は、問題の Data.fs がパッケージと同期していないことを示しており、不足しているパッケージを再インストールする必要があることをオンラインで読みました。私はそれを行い、エラーはなくなりましたが、エラーと問題のコンテンツ タイプの両方を取り除きたいと思っています。

ありがとう!ポール

4

2 に答える 2

1

次のことを試すことができます。

  • アンインストール、削除、ビルドアウト。
  • Zope ルート、コントロール パネル、製品で ZMI に移動します。製品がリストされているかどうかを確認します。それを除く。
  • 再起動。

これにより煩わしさが解消される可能性が高く、製品が単純なコンテンツ タイプを提供する場合は十分なはずです。ただし、永続的なユーティリティなどのファンキーな残り物を確認する必要があります。

それでも問題が発生した場合に何が起こっているのかを調べるのに役立つ優れたツールは、zodbupdateです。IIRC の最新バージョンは python 2.6 でのみ実行されます。以前のものを使用する必要があります。

于 2011-03-04T19:53:20.440 に答える
1

ここでの問題は、ポータルにそのタイプのコンテンツがあったことだったようです。したがって、パッケージをアンインストールすると、基本的にこれらのアイテムが「孤立」し、そのエラーが発生します。

于 2010-01-19T19:28:05.497 に答える